KAPPA PHI LAMBDA SORORITY, INC. IS A NONPROFIT, ASIAN-INTEREST SORORITY CONCEIVED THROUGH THE NOTION OF AN ORGANIZATION THAT WOULD PROVIDE A CULTURALLY SOUND AND EDUCATIONALLY INSPIRING GROUNDING FOR ASIAN-AMERICAN WOMEN.

NTEE Code
B83
Student Sororities & Fraternities

Associations for male and female students which are chapters of national or international organizations, have secret rites and restricted membership, and may undertake, as a part of their activities, community improvement or charitable projects. Included are student sororities and fraternities and honorary societies that represent specific academic disciplines.

The National Taxonomy of Exempt Entities (NTEE) code is a four digit code used to classify an exempt IRC 501(c)(3) organization.
